The Best Time to Experience Japan’s Cherry Blossoms in 2024

The beauty of Japan’s cherry blossoms in spring is a sight to behold. From late March to early April, these delicate flowers reach full bloom, creating a stunning and picturesque landscape. Planning your visit during this time will allow you to witness this natural wonder in all its glory.

The Ideal Time to Visit Japan’s Popular Cities

If you prefer to avoid the large crowds and enjoy more affordable prices, consider traveling to Tokyo, Kyoto, and Osaka during the week before the cherry blossoms reach full bloom. This typically occurs around March 16th to 23rd. During this period, you can still admire the blossoms in their early stages, offering a captivating experience.

Cherry blossoms in Japan

For those who wish to appreciate the cherry blossoms in April to early May while encountering fewer tourists and lower costs, Hokkaido, the northernmost part of Japan, is the perfect destination. Hokkaido not only offers breathtaking cherry blossoms but also provides an opportunity to immerse yourself in the country’s indigenous culture. The best time to view cherry blossoms in Sapporo, Hokkaido’s capital city, is typically mid to late April (around April 15th to 20th).

Read more  Principle 2: Travel & Camp on Durable Surfaces

Cherry blossoms in Sapporo

To secure accommodations near popular attractions, it is advisable to make your reservations at least three months in advance. This will give you the best chance of finding availability and the perfect room for your stay.

Enjoy Pleasant Weather and Fewer Crowds

May serves as the transitional month from spring to summer in Japan. During this time, the weather becomes warmer, with average temperatures ranging from 15-23°C (58-73°F). It is essential to note that avoiding Japan’s “Golden Week” public holiday from April 29th to May 5th would be wise. However, after May 7th, you can expect fewer crowds and more affordable travel costs, making it an ideal time to explore the country.

September and October bring cooler temperatures to Japan, with average ranges of 18-25°C (64-77°F). September may have some rainy days, but it also offers fewer visitors. In October, the number of sunny days increases, and the maple leaves start turning red, creating a stunning autumn landscape.

The Cheapest Time to Visit Japan

If you are seeking to visit Japan on a budget, the winter months from December to February are considered the cheapest time. However, it is worth noting that the Christmas and New Year periods tend to see an increase in prices. During the winter, temperatures average around 10°C (50°F), making it a great time to experience the unique scene of snow monkeys and unwind in the hot springs of a Japanese-style ryokan inn.


When is the best time to see cherry blossoms in Japan?

The best time to witness cherry blossoms in Japan is from late March to early April, reaching full bloom during this period.

Read more  The Tourist: A Thrilling Drama Filmed Across South Australia

What is the ideal time to visit Tokyo, Kyoto, and Osaka to avoid large crowds?

To avoid large crowds, it is recommended to visit Tokyo, Kyoto, and Osaka during the week before full bloom, which usually falls between March 16th and 23rd.

When can I experience cherry blossoms in Hokkaido?

In Hokkaido, cherry blossoms can be appreciated from mid to late April, with the optimal viewing time occurring around April 15th to 20th.


Japan offers a wealth of unforgettable experiences throughout the year. Whether you plan to witness the enchanting cherry blossoms in spring or prefer to explore during the pleasant weather and fewer crowds of May, September, and October, there is a perfect time for every traveler. For those seeking a more budget-friendly adventure, the winter months provide an opportunity to witness the unique charm of Japan at a more affordable cost. Whatever season you choose, an incredible journey awaits in the Land of the Rising Sun.

For more information about planning your trip to Japan, visit iBlog.

Related Articles

Back to top button